QAP Batch Verification (Report Form ID: RFS2001): Instructions for Completing
Who must report
• All independent third-party auditors that verified RINs, biogas or biointermediates in a calendar
quarter.
Reporting requirements
• 40 CFR 80.1451(g)(1) sets forth the reporting requirements for this form.
• Submit a separate report line for each verified batch.
• If a report field does not apply, enter the value “NA”. Do NOT leave any field blank.
Reporting deadlines
• Independent third-party auditors must report on a quarterly basis as follows:

AA; Character. Enter the two-digit D-code of the
verified batch.
D3: Cellulosic Biofuel
D4: Biomass-based diesel
D5: Advanced biofuel
D6: Renewable Fuel
D7: Cellulosic diesel

Paperwork Reduction Act Statement
This collection of information is approved by OMB under the Paperwork Reduction Act, 44 U.S.C. 3501
et seq. (OMB Control No. 2060-0749). Responses to this collection of information are mandatory (40
CFR part 80). An agency may not conduct or sponsor, and a person is not required to respond to, a
collection of information unless it displays a currently valid OMB control number. The public reporting
and recordkeeping burden for this collection of information is estimated to be 1.4 hours per response.
Send comments on the Agency’s need for this information, the accuracy of the provided burden estimates
and any suggested methods for minimizing respondent burden to the Regulatory Support Division
Director, U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(2821T), 1200 Pennsylvania Ave., NW, Washington,
D.C. 20460. Include the OMB control number in any correspondence. Do not send the completed form to
this address.
